Output b26177255412e42848b9331073a6efcf39d395413a486022317d8e8bf165e3a2:1

value
31502514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 828368a986c114185efbe55c108856ea90109753 OP_EQUAL
address
MKoFVpBBdUpW3EhhpLpnTSWK25NXG7PebH
transaction
b26177255412e42848b9331073a6efcf39d395413a486022317d8e8bf165e3a2
spent
true